Clinical Urinary Tract Infections in Kidney Transplant Recipients With Initially Asymptomatic Bacteriuria: A

Rationale & Objective:
Management of asymptomatic bacteriuria in kidney transplant recipients remains uncertain. Our main objective was to evaluate whether patient- or episode-related factors could help identify episodes of asymptomatic bacteriuria associated with a higher risk of being followed by a symptomatic urinary tract infection.
Study Design:
A single-center, retrospective cohort study.
Settings & Participants:
Consecutive patients who received a kidney transplantation between January 1, 2008, and April 26, 2016, and experienced ≥1 episode of asymptomatic bacteriuria during the first 3 years posttransplantation.
Exposure:
Recipient age, sex, diabetes, donor type, retransplant, urological abnormalities, thymoglobulin for induction, time since transplant, presence of ureteral stent, prior acute rejection, leukocyturia, hematuria, urinary nitrites, bacterial strain, prior urinary tract infection, resistance to antibiotics, antibiotic treatment.
Outcomes:
The primary outcome was the occurrence of symptomatic urinary tract infection. The secondary outcome was antibiotic treatment of asymptomatic bacteriuria.
Analytical Approach:
A Cox regression survival analysis model accounting for recurrent events and a logistic regression model.
Results:
From a cohort of 508 patients, we included 597 episodes of asymptomatic bacteriuria detected in 119 outpatients. Antibiotics were prescribed in 26% of these episodes. Overall, 56 (9%) of episodes were followed by a symptomatic urinary tract infection. Pretransplant diabetes (hazard ratio [HR], 4.28; 95% confidence intervals [CI], 2.40-7.61), leukocyturia or hematuria (HR, 2.24; 95% CI, 1.27-3.96), and the presence of a ureteral stent (HR, 3.40; 95% CI, 1.33-8.70) were associated with development of a clinical urinary tract infection in patients with asymptomatic bacteriuria.
Limitations:
The small number of events limits complete multivariable adjustment. It also prevents us from drawing a definite conclusion about the importance of a number of independent variables as risk factors for the outcome.
Conclusions:
The benefit of treating episodes of asymptomatic bacteriuria with high-risk characteristics should be investigated in future trials.
